Class Groups
Each lesson is based on a Truth principle that is explored through 'wonder' questions (open-ended) and active play (art, drama, creating, thinking, etc.). The classroom environment is structured to allow each child to express and explore what his or her understanding of the theme is and how it impacts him or her in their daily living.
Summer Curriculum
June and July
Each summer we take a break from our traditional Sunday school
curriculum to visit the spiritual lessons within outstanding children’s
literature. The 2012 summer series explores the spiritual lessons offered in The Rainbow Fish books. The lessons are based upon the "moral" of the story from a spiritual and practical aspect. Fun, games and activities are all part of the experience.
